Guaranteed transfer?

Guaranteed transfer (GT) options are NOT for rejected students. For ILR you have 4 admission decision options: accepted,rejected, spring admission, guaranteed transfer. There is no waitlist for ILR. Basically, what happens is if the admissions committee cannot offer you straight out admission or spring admission but still want you at the school then you get a GT. You would go to another university or community college and complete 1 year before transferring to Cornell and you must complete certain requirements and keep your GPA at a certain number(3.5 i think?) . Anyways, a GT is far from a rejection. It isn’t random either, they give it to people deserving of a Cornell spot after a year of alternate schooling.
